Claude AI Chatbot ー это мощный инструмент для создания чат-ботов‚ который позволяет разработчикам создавать сложные диалоговые системы. В этой статье мы рассмотрим‚ как создавать диалоги в Claude AI Chatbot‚ и приведем примеры для новичков.
Что такое Claude AI Chatbot?
Claude AI Chatbot ─ это платформа для создания чат-ботов‚ которая использует искусственный интеллект и машинное обучение для создания диалоговых систем. Claude AI Chatbot позволяет разработчикам создавать чат-боты‚ которые могут понимать и отвечать на запросы пользователей.
Основы создания диалогов в Claude AI Chatbot
Для создания диалогов в Claude AI Chatbot необходимо выполнить следующие шаги:
- Определить цель и задачи чат-бота
- Создать сценарий диалога
- Настроить интенты и сущности
- Написать код для обработки диалогов
Шаг 1: Определение цели и задач чат-бота
Прежде чем начать создавать диалог‚ необходимо определить цель и задачи чат-бота. Например‚ чат-бот может быть предназначен для:
- Ответа на часто задаваемые вопросы
- Помощи в навигации по сайту или приложению
- Сбора обратной связи от пользователей
Шаг 2: Создание сценария диалога
Сценарий диалога ー это описание последовательности действий‚ которые чат-бот должен выполнить в ответ на запрос пользователя. Например:
Пользователь: “Привет‚ я хочу узнать о статусе моего заказа”
Чат-бот: “Здравствуйте! Чтобы узнать о статусе вашего заказа‚ пожалуйста‚ введите номер заказа”
Пользователь: “12345”
Чат-бот: “Ваш заказ находится в статусе ‘В обработке’. Мы свяжемся с вами‚ когда он будет отправлен”
Шаг 3: Настройка интентов и сущностей
Интенты ─ это цели‚ которые пользователь преследует при взаимодействии с чат-ботом. Сущности ─ это конкретные данные‚ которые чат-бот должен извлечь из запроса пользователя. Например:
- Интент: “Узнать о статусе заказа”
- Сущность: “Номер заказа”
Шаг 4: Написание кода для обработки диалогов
Claude AI Chatbot предоставляет API и SDK для написания кода на различных языках программирования. Например‚ на Python можно использовать следующий код:
import claude
bot = claude.Chatbot
intent = “Узнать о статусе заказа”
entity = “Номер заказа”
def handle_dialog(user_input):
if intent == “Узнать о статусе заказа”:
order_number = entity.extract(user_input)
# Получение статуса заказа из базы данных
status = get_order_status(order_number)
return f”Ваш заказ находится в статусе ‘{status}'”
else:
return “Извините‚ я не понял ваш запрос”
bot.start(handle_dialog)
Примеры диалогов для новичков
Ниже приведены несколько примеров диалогов‚ которые можно создать в Claude AI Chatbot:
- Простой чат-бот‚ который отвечает на часто задаваемые вопросы
- Чат-бот‚ который помогает пользователям навигировать по сайту или приложению
- Чат-бот‚ который собирает обратную связь от пользователей
Claude AI Chatbot предлагает широкие возможности для создания чат-ботов‚ и с помощью этой статьи вы можете начать создавать свои собственные диалоговые системы.
Общая длина статьи составила примерно .
Преимущества использования Claude AI Chatbot
Claude AI Chatbot предлагает ряд преимуществ для разработчиков и компаний‚ которые хотят создать чат-боты. Некоторые из них включают:
- Легкость использования: Claude AI Chatbot предоставляет простой и интуитивный интерфейс для создания чат-ботов‚ что делает его доступным для разработчиков всех уровней.
- Гибкость: Claude AI Chatbot позволяет создавать чат-боты для различных платформ и каналов‚ включая веб-сайты‚ мобильные приложения и мессенджеры.
- Масштабируемость: Claude AI Chatbot может обрабатывать большое количество запросов и поддерживать высокую производительность‚ что делает его идеальным для крупных компаний.
- Интеграция с другими инструментами: Claude AI Chatbot может быть интегрирован с другими инструментами и системами‚ такими как CRM и базы данных‚ для создания более сложных и функциональных чат-ботов.
Примеры использования Claude AI Chatbot в различных отраслях
Claude AI Chatbot может быть использован в различных отраслях‚ включая:
- Электронная коммерция: Чат-боты могут быть использованы для помощи клиентам в поиске товаров‚ обработке заказов и ответах на часто задаваемые вопросы.
- Здравоохранение: Чат-боты могут быть использованы для помощи пациентам в получении информации о медицинских услугах‚ записи на прием и ответах на вопросы о здоровье.
- Финансовые услуги: Чат-боты могут быть использованы для помощи клиентам в получении информации о финансовых продуктах‚ обработке транзакций и ответах на вопросы о счетах.
- Образование: Чат-боты могут быть использованы для помощи студентам в получении информации о курсах‚ ответах на вопросы о программе и помощи в навигации по образовательным ресурсам.
Claude AI Chatbot ー это мощный инструмент для создания чат-ботов‚ который предлагает ряд преимуществ и возможностей для разработчиков и компаний. С помощью Claude AI Chatbot можно создавать сложные и функциональные чат-боты‚ которые могут быть использованы в различных отраслях и приложениях.
Создание эффективных диалогов в Claude AI Chatbot
Для создания эффективных диалогов в Claude AI Chatbot необходимо учитывать несколько факторов. Во-первых‚ необходимо четко определить цель и задачи чат-бота‚ а также понять‚ какие вопросы и задачи он должен решать для пользователей.
Проектирование диалогов
Проектирование диалогов является важным шагом в создании эффективного чат-бота. Необходимо создать сценарий диалога‚ который будет учитывать различные сценарии взаимодействия пользователя с чат-ботом.
- Определите основные сценарии взаимодействия пользователя с чат-ботом
- Создайте сценарий диалога для каждого сценария
- Учитывайте различные варианты ответов пользователей
Использование естественного языка
Claude AI Chatbot позволяет использовать естественный язык для создания диалогов. Это означает‚ что чат-бот может понимать и обрабатывать запросы пользователей‚ написанные на естественном языке.
- Используйтеный язык для создания запросов и ответов
- Учитывайте различные варианты написания и синтаксиса
- Тестируйте чат-бота на различных сценариях и входных данных
Тестирование и отладка чат-бота
Тестирование и отладка чат-бота являются важными шагами в создании эффективного и работоспособного чат-бота.
Тестирование чат-бота
Тестирование чат-бота включает в себя проверку его работоспособности и эффективности в различных сценариях.
- Тестируйте чат-бота на различных входных данных
- Проверяйте ответы чат-бота на соответствие ожидаемым результатам
- Тестируйте чат-бота на различных платформах и устройствах
Отладка чат-бота
Отладка чат-бота включает в себя выявление и исправление ошибок и проблем‚ которые возникают во время тестирования.
- Используйте инструменты отладки для выявления ошибок
- Исправляйте ошибки и проблемы‚ выявленные во время тестирования
- Тестируйте чат-бота повторно после внесения изменений
Создание эффективного чат-бота в Claude AI Chatbot требует тщательного планирования‚ проектирования и тестирования. Следуя этим шагам‚ вы можете создать чат-бота‚ который будет эффективно решать задачи и отвечать на вопросы пользователей.
Очень полезная статья для новичков! Теперь я лучше понимаю, как создавать диалоги в Claude AI Chatbot.
Статья хорошо структурирована и содержит много полезных примеров. Рекомендую к прочтению всем, кто хочет освоить Claude AI Chatbot.
Я уже имела опыт работы с чат-ботами, но эта статья помогла мне освежить знания и узнать некоторые новые детали о Claude AI Chatbot.